The big thing with Krillin is that Goku was too late to save him the last time he died; he stumbled on his dead body after the fact. Even then, he flew into an absolute rage as a kid.
Here, it's even worse. Freeza kills him right in front of his eyes quite painfully, with the explicit intention of enacting this against everyone else present, and Goku is completely powerless to stop it.
It's really no wonder he completely snapped.
With Gohan, I imagine he'd still have enough anger to transform, but perhaps it wouldn't have been as easy for his psyche to break.
